  • Publication number: 20070102946
    Abstract: A mobile medical facility capable of treating a plurality of patients and being transported over the roadways without requiring extensive transporting means. In general the mobile medical facility includes a trailer. The trailer defines a floor area and has at least a first and second configuration. In the first configuration, the floor area is reduced to allow for transporting of the trailer over the public highways. In the second configuration, the floor area of the trailer is expanded and large enough to support a plurality of beds for treating patients. In some embodiments, the floor area in the second configuration may be at least twice as large as the floor area in the first configuration.

  • Patent number: 4052397
    Abstract: Production of 2-alkyl or 2-cycloalkyl-4-methyl-6-hydroxy pyrimidines by sequentially reacting without isolation of any intermediates in an organic solvent (1) diketene and ammonia to produce .beta.-aminocrotonamide and (2) .beta.-aminocrotonamide, after water removal therefrom, a lower alkanoic or cycloalkanoic acid ester and an alkali metal alkoxide.
